Alaska Airlines plans San Diego-to-Honolulu trips

The Columbian
Published: July 19, 2011, 12:00am

HONOLULU (AP) — Alaska Airlines is starting daily nonstop flights between Honolulu to San Diego.

The Seattle-based airline announced Tuesday the new route will complement its San Diego-to-Maui flights, which began in October.

The extra capacity provides more competition to Hawaiian Airlines’ flights on the same routes.

Alaska Airlines says its new service will begin Nov. 17 with introductory fares of $149 each way.

Hawaii Tourism Authority President and CEO Mike McCartney says the success of Alaska Airlines’ Maui flights shows there’s continued demand from the West Coast to visit Hawaii.

The HTA estimates the new Honolulu route will contribute up to $58 million in yearly visitor spending and $6 million in annual tax revenue.
